Evaluate the Sparsity Estimation Based on Precision

Description

This function computes precision for sparse element of the true coefficients given threshold.

Usage

conf_prec(x, y, ...)

## S3 method for class 'summary.bvharsp'
conf_prec(x, y, truth_thr = 0, ...)

Arguments

x

summary.bvharsp object.

y

True inclusion variable.

...

not used

truth_thr

Threshold value when using non-sparse true coefficient matrix. By default, 0 for sparse matrix.

Details

If the element of the estimate \hat\Phi is smaller than some threshold, it is treated to be zero. Then the precision is computed by

precision = \frac{TP}{TP + FP}

where TP is true positive, and FP is false positive.

Value

Precision value in confusion table
